Deep within the mountains
Up on the hill inside the trees
A child searches for something warm
To help so he don't freeze
A run-away with a broken heart
For society he cares no more
A long story straight from the start
Like no other story before
Because in the hills he feels at home
At peace with himself as well
To come back down were people roam
For him is know as Hell
The way they live he finds all wrong
And the way that they write too
He does not care for all the pills
And the effects they have on you
Addictions to them he has had
Plus mental health issues
He likes them not for they messed up
The way he ties his shoes
Poison they are upon the body
They make you week in the knees
They drive you up into the hills
To hide within the trees
